Garlic Butter Steak and Shrimp: A Decadent Surf-and-Turf Experience
Few dishes embody the perfect balance of indulgence and simplicity like Garlic Butter Steak and Shrimp. This recipe marries tender, juicy steak with succulent shrimp, all enveloped in a rich, aromatic garlic butter sauce. Whether you’re impressing guests or treating yourself to a restaurant-quality dinner at home, this dish delivers maximum flavor with minimal fuss.
Ingredients
For the Steak:
- 2 ribeye or sirloin steaks (about 1 inch thick)
- Sal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ika (optional)
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
For the Shrimp:
- 12 large shrimp, peeled and deveined
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ika (optional)
For the Garlic Butter Sauce:
- 4 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 4 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 teaspoon fresh thyme or rosemary (optional)
- Juice of half a lemon
- Fresh parsley, chopped, for garnish
Step-by-Step Method
1. Prepare the Steak
- Remove steaks from the refrigerator and let them sit at room temperature for 20–30 minutes. This ensures even cooking.
- Pat the steaks dry with paper towels. This step is crucial to get a nice sear.
- Season both sides generously with salt, pepper, and paprika if using.
2. Cook the Steak
- Heat a heavy skillet or cast-iron pan over medium-high heat. Add olive oil.
- Once the oil is shimmering, add the steaks. Sear for about 3–4 minutes per side for medium-rare, adjusting time based on thickness and preferred doneness.
- Remove the steaks from the pan and let them rest for 5–10 minutes. Resting allows the juices to redistribute for a tender bite.
